What is a Ketav Bet Yosef Torah Scroll?

A Ketav Bet Yosef Torah Scroll is written according to the halachic writing style associated with the Beit Yosef tradition, commonly used by Ashkenazic communities. This script follows strict halachic guidelines regarding letter formation, spacing, crowns, and layout to ensure the Torah Scroll is kosher and reliable for synagogue use.

What makes Arizal script special in a Torah Scroll?

Arizal script is admired for its elegant appearance, balanced letter shapes, and deep connection to traditional Jewish scribal practices. Many buyers choose an Arizal Torah Script because of its beauty, readability, and respected place in the world of premium kosher Stam writing.
